The new swimwear global icon for men, boys and babies launched by Oliver Tomalin last year, will donate 5 per cent of its profits to the Elephant Family charity, which works to save the Asian elephant from extinction.
Love Brand & Co. is the brainchild of young London designer Oliver Tomalin. This new socially responsible lifestyle brand promises to take our waters by storm this summer. Set up only last year, the company plans to expand through a series of ready-to-wear products, each intrinsically dedicated to a relevant charity. The first, ‘Trunks for Trunks’ (swimming trunks for endangered Asian elephants) inspired and motivated by the plight of the Asian Elephant. Tomalin saw a great opportunity to help the Elephant Family in a credible and savvy way, by creating his superbly designed collection of state of the art men's swim.

Tomalins design is thoughtful with notable details including the silver alloy drawstring aglets in the shape of elephant tusks. The connecting element is even stained red to act as a symbol of past ivory pouching. The Love Brand & Co. engraved eyelets are also used both for sport water escapes on the back and on the front waistband for smooth running of the durable weave drawstring. The high performance fabric is extremely quick drying and is beautifully constructed with state-of-the-art craftsmanship.
For the care of the garment, they are presented in a reusable ‘ivory white’ drawstring pouch complete with the Love Brand & Co. logo which also borrows the elephant motif, using 2 elephants which come together to form a heart. The trunks are also luxuriously packaged in a white glossy, cylinder gift box, also a reusable container, encouraged to continue life as a change collection tin.
Love Brand & Co. wearers can feel good from both wearing excellent apparel and from contributing a donation to deserving cause. 5% of gross profit is donated to an associated charity. Its founder calls his concept ‘product/problem association’ and suggests a deeper cultural shift where consumers will start to consciously and sub-consciously associate the products to particular causes and charitable giving.
